Lawyer and venture capitalist Scott Taylor Smith had plentiful resources, and yet after his mother died he made a series of agonizing and costly mistakes in squaring away her affairs. He could find countless books dealing with caregiving and loss, but very few that dealt with the logistics and practical tasks that follow. In the aftermath, Scott decided to write the book he wished he'd had, providing concrete guidance for making informed decisions...
10) A simple plan
Description
Two brothers and a friend find a corpse and a bag of money in a Minnesota woods. They decide to keep the money a secret from the police but this eventually results in deceit, mistrust and then murder.
When Hank, Jacob and Lou find $4.4 million inside a crashed plane in a nature preserve, they quickly come up with the plan to keep the money safe until the plane has been found by others and the dust has settled. But Jacob, Hank's brother, and Lou,...
